LAURELVILLE MANOR
A once in a lifetime opportunity for a piece of (Circa) 1896 Australian history.Laurelville Manoris a stately turn of the century two storey colonial residence that has been lovingly restored to its former glory.
The Manor boasts 11 Bedrooms, 8 Bathrooms, D/Spa Bath, Stately Formal Entry Foyer, Formal Dining Room, Alfresco Dining Room, Sunroom/Games and Bar Room, Formal Lounge, Turret Lounge with Log Fire & Separate Kitchen, Large Casual Lounge with Log Fire, Large Country Kitchen, Staff Quarters with small Kitchen. The building features very high ornate ceilings, open fireplaces with jarrah mantles, ornate timber staircase and polished original timber floors. The external appearance is displayed with wide bullnosed verandahs, distinctive gables and trurrets and is set on the side of Mt Brown overlooking York and the Avon Valley. The residence rests on almost 3 acres with sweeping views from the rear of the property, and fantastic sunsets are enjoyed from the front balconies, overlooking the brand new below ground saltwater pool and landscaped grounds. At the rear is a charming 2/3 bedroom stone/brick cottage. With all these destinctive featuresLaurelville Manoris a must to inspect.
The size of York is approximately 17.6 square kilometres. It has 9 parks covering nearly 4.1% of total area. The population of York in 2016 was 2535 people. By 2021 the population was 2393 showing a population decline of 5.6%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in York is 60-69 years. Households in York are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in York work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 76.30% of the homes in York were owner-occupied compared with 71.80% in 2016.
